Just be aware that some of these so-called colleges are a bit dubious. They get set up very quickly and disappear again after only a year or so. They do not have any background/reputation for anything, and are only interested in making money. I always advise students to give them a very wide swerve and look instead at established Universities. - where you would have all the conventional Uni facilities, support and backup that these 'colleges' will not provide.

If you have already Firmed a an offer, there is something you can do if you want to change your mind - but you need to do this fairly quickly. With the consent of your preferred choice, it is sometimes possible to still change your Firm, or to switch your Firm and Insurance around. Decide what you want to do, and then phone UCAS. They wilt tell you what impossible and what you need to do. Just think carefully before you make the call.
